Latest Patents

Matsuda holds a patent for an "Inspection machine for fuel pellets." This machine is engineered to detect flaws in the surface of cylindrical fuel pellets. It features a pellet infeed section that successively transports pellets for inspection, a conveyor section that conveys the pellets to multiple inspection points, and several inspection stations that identify flaws using variations in back pressure caused by air streams interacting with the pellets. The machine also includes a rejection station for unacceptable pellets and an outfeed section for acceptable ones.
